- DictionaryCol·o·ny/ˈkälənē/
noun
- 1. a country or area under the full or partial political control of another country, typically a distant one, and occupied by settlers from that country: "Japanese forces overran the French colony of Indo-China"
- 2. a group of people of one nationality or ethnic group living in a foreign city or country: "the British colony in New York"
